Tracing the Sun Bear's Trail in Balikpapan's Environmental Education Tourism Area (KWPLH)

Located approximately 23 kilometers north of Balikpapan city center, East Kalimantan, precisely on Jalan Soekarno-Hatta KM 23, stands a green oasis that serves as the last bastion for Balikpapan's city mascot. The Kawasan Wisata Pendidikan Lingkungan Hidup (KWPLH) is not just an ordinary nature tourism destination; it is a harmonious blend of conservation, education, and rehabilitation center within the pristine tropical forest ecosystem of Kalimantan.

Authentic Sungai Wain Protected Forest Ecosystem

KWPLH occupies an area of approximately 1.3 hectares that directly borders the Sungai Wain Protected Forest. Its natural characteristics are dominated by lowland tropical rainforest vegetation. Visitors will be greeted by the canopies of giant Kalimantan trees such as Meranti, Bengkirai, and various types of towering Ulin trees, creating a cool and humid microclimate amidst the heat of East Kalimantan's weather.

The area's topography is undulating with neatly arranged walking trails, allowing visitors to experience exploring the forest without damaging the sensitive forest floor ecosystem. The flora here is diverse, ranging from various species of wild orchids to climbing plants that are an important part of the local fauna's food chain.

Sun Bear Conservation: The Heart of KWPLH

The main uniqueness that distinguishes KWPLH from other nature tourism destinations is its role as a conservation center for Sun Bears (Helarctos malayanus). Sun bears are the smallest bear species in the world and are the identity fauna of Balikpapan City, currently facing the threat of extinction.

Within this area, there is a 1.3-hectare natural enclosure designed to resemble their natural habitat. Here, sun bears rescued from illegal trade or human-wildlife conflict are kept in a safe environment. Visitors can observe their natural behaviors, such as climbing trees, searching for termites in decaying logs, or simply resting among the roots of large trees. The existence of this enclosure provides a rare opportunity for the public to see these shy animals without disturbing their privacy or wild instincts.

Biodiversity and a Haven for Abandoned Cats

Besides sun bears, KWPLH is also home to various other biodiversity. Tropical birds such as Hornbills, Eagles, and various types of songbirds are often seen on tree branches. The natural sounds produced by forest insects (cicadas) provide a calming natural soundtrack.

Another unique feature is the professionally managed abandoned cat rescue center within the area. This adds an educational dimension to animal welfare in general, teaching visitors that nature protection is not only limited to wild animals in the forest but also to domestic animals around us.

Outdoor Experience and Activities

Exploring KWPLH offers a complete sensory experience. The main activities available include:

1. Sun Bear Watching: There is a sturdy and elevated wooden observation deck (boardwalk) that allows visitors to see sun bears from a safe height. The best times are during feeding hours at 09:00 AM and 03:00 PM.

2. Educational Tour at the Information Center: KWPLH has a very comprehensive information center. Visitors can learn about the sun bear's life cycle, the threats they face, and the importance of preserving Kalimantan's forests through interactive displays and educational posters.

3. Soft Trekking on Forest Trails: Visitors can walk along wooden bridges that traverse the forest. These trails are designed to be accessible for all ages, making them suitable for family outings.

4. Nature Photography: With a backdrop of primary forest and unique wildlife, this place is a paradise for wildlife photography enthusiasts.

Best Time to Visit

Balikpapan has a tropical wet climate. The best time to visit KWPLH is during the dry season between May and September to avoid slippery trails and excessive humidity during the rainy season. However, visiting the area in the morning (08:00 - 10:00) is highly recommended as the air is still very fresh and animal activity is at its peak.

Conservation Status and Environmental Protection

KWPLH is managed with strict environmental standards. The entire area is a no-single-use-plastic zone. Waste management is done independently, and water used in public facilities is managed to prevent pollution of the forest soil. Its status as a non-profit organization supported by the city government and public donations means that every entrance fee paid by visitors is a direct contribution to the cost of bear feed and forest maintenance.

Education on forest fire prevention is also part of the material conveyed to visitors, considering KWPLH's location bordering the Sungai Wain Protected Forest, which is highly prone to fires during long dry seasons.

Accessibility and Facilities

Access to KWPLH is quite easy via land. From Sultan Aji Muhammad Sulaiman Sepinggan International Airport, the journey takes about 45 to 60 minutes. The road to the location is smoothly paved and accessible by two-wheeled and four-wheeled vehicles.

The facilities available at KWPLH are adequate to support tourist comfort, including:

  • Spacious Parking Area: Capable of accommodating tour buses and private vehicles.
  • Information Center and Souvenir Shop: Selling various local crafts and sun bear merchandise, the proceeds of which are used for conservation.
  • Clean Toilets and Prayer Room: Well-maintained and integrated with natural wooden architecture.
  • Rest Area (Gazebo): A place for visitors to relax while enjoying the forest atmosphere.
